
Witch Paddle is a paddle race on October 17, 2026 in Littleton, CO, with an entry fee of $50.
From the Organizer
Welcome to Witch Paddle, Colorado’s most magical morning on the water.
Each fall, hundreds of witches, warlocks, paddleboarders, kayakers, and magical misfits gather for a one-of-a-kind paddle across Chatfield Reservoir. Dressed in flowing black cloaks, pointed hats, and creative costumes, participants launch together as the morning mist lifts, creating an unforgettable sight on the water.
What started as a small gathering of 80 witches has grown into a sold-out community celebration with 400+ paddlers, spectators, vendors, music, costumes, and plenty of witchy fun.
Witch Paddle isn’t just about the paddle. It’s about connection, creativity, community, and giving back.

Witch Paddle is hosted in support of Sacred Sisterhood Collective Inc., a registered 501(c)(3) nonprofit dedicated to child safety, women-led community care, and healing-centered programs for women, children, and families.
Proceeds and donations help support child-safety partners, family-wellness initiatives, and the launch of Sacred Sisterhood Collective’s first local programs.

Paddle sports cover kayak, canoe, SUP, and outrigger racing on rivers, lakes, and open ocean — from short sprints to marathon distances, split by craft. The water and the weather are as much a part of the race as the field.
It's a full-body, low-impact way to race, where reading the water and a smooth, repeatable stroke matter as much as raw power.
